[ ] Seat-map renderer (Stagecraft module) — security pass before the Orpheline Theatre launch. Main things to poke at: the SVG import path (we sanitize, but double-check script injection via crafted venue files), and the pricing overlay, which must never leak held-seat data for other sessions. Also confirm the admin "release holds" endpoint actually checks roles now — it didn't in the last candidate. Renderer is pinned, so you're reviewing exactly what ships. Sign off against the candidate build whose token is pasted below.

pipeline stamp: htk4_66df

Subject: Memtrace cut-over complete

Team,

Cut-over to Memtrace v2 for GPU memory profiling finished last night. Old v1 agents are disabled; any tickets referencing v1 dashboards should be closed as resolved-by-migration. Sampling overhead is now under 2% and allocation traces include kernel names. Known gap: profiles older than 30 days were not migrated. Point customers at the v2 docs for setup questions. For reference when troubleshooting, the agent now runs with the following configuration.

settings of bagaf-bawip:
[aldax]
port = 5000
region = south-4
host = aldax.brasklabs.corp
team = brivan
timeout_ms = 2000
retries = 2

## Changelog — ScaleBurrow v3.2.0

Changed defaults. Relevant to security review: scale-down decisions now require signed metrics from the Thornvale collector; unsigned sources rejected by default. Max burst replicas reduced from 64 to 32. Anonymous read access to the autoscaler status endpoint disabled. Webhook callbacks now enforce TLS; plaintext targets fail closed. No migration needed for clusters already on v3.1 hardened mode. Defaults shipping in this release are listed below.

config for yahof-tajop:
zorath:
  pin: 7493
  metrics_host: metrics.zorath.tolvaqsys.internal
  tenant: praiel
  seal: seal_fd9cd4f1

[ ] Backup tapes run — quick one for the office manager: the weekly tape case goes off-site to the Ferndell vault with Thursday's courier. Make sure all eight tapes are logged in the blue ledger, the case is locked, and the key stays here with us. The Ferndell courier will ask for the hand-off phrase noted below.

handover note for tawep-kahof: the tammir silwyn courier leaves the druox ralael kelys drumir sormir olidor julmir sorael ledger at gate 4573 under passcode 562512